It was an unforgettable evening of artistry, elegance, and inspiration as more than 200 guests gathered on June 3, 2026, for Westchester Ballet Company's Spring Gala at Sleepy Hollow Country Club.
Guests were treated to an extraordinary performance by American Ballet Theatre artists Jarod Curley and Léa Fleytoux. Their breathtaking rendition of the Black Swan Pas de Deux captivated the audience with its technical brilliance, dramatic intensity, and undeniable chemistry. WBC's upper-level dancers also delighted attendees with a beautiful performance of the finale from Les Sylphides, staged by our 2025–26 Resident Choreographer, Sabrina Gail Lobner.
The evening also marked several exciting milestones for Westchester Ballet Company. WBC proudly announced its move to the historic Olive Opera House in downtown Ossining, scheduled for January 2027, as well as the appointment of Ingrid Silva as Resident Choreographer for the upcoming season.
Thanks to the extraordinary generosity of our guests and the enthusiastic participation in the paddle raise, WBC set a new fundraising record on June 3, making the evening not only a celebration of artistic excellence but also a resounding success in support of the organization's future.
